A Champagne Gold desk for Diane

My good friend and best client, Diane (the one who loves and owns all of my metallic work) contacted me to say she was on the lookout for a cool desk.  I happened to come across this very cool desk for a reasonable price at Goodwill, so the project was on!!

P1040617

It’s got neato wood casters and everything!

Diane wanted it done to match her (twice) lovely Antiqued Champagne Gold Nightstands with dark walnut stained top, and I was more than happy to oblige.  We have to keep these repeat customers happy!!  ;)

I removed the weird little shelfy thingy someone had added in front of the peculiar little recessed center drawer.  I painted the body of the desk with Krylon’s Carmel Latte Brushed Metallic Spray Paint, then glazed it with some Renaissance Brown Metallic Elegant Finish Glaze from Decoart.  (I’m honing in my glazing technique.  I picked up some great tips from my friend Mandie’s Altar’d Ebook, The Complete Guide to Painting Furniture.)

P1040648

I picked up the knobs from Hobby Lobby (50% off this week, lucky me!)  The top was stripped and stained with Minwax Dark Walnut Gel Stain and sealed with a couple coats of Verathane Satin Finish, topped off with a coat of Minwax Finishing Wax.
